The treatment planning, placement, and restoration of dental implants for the partially edentulous patient can be challenging. Anatomical limitations can make implant location difficult to determine. The use of CT scans and surgical planning software to produce a CAD/CAM surgical template, as well as the use of a flapless surgical technique, can make implant placement more predictable, safer, and easier for patients. The article describes a computer-guided surgical technique for the partially edentulous patient, with a restoration fabricated prior to implant placement, for immediate loading.
